What You Get to Do: The Administrative Coordinator is responsible for assisting program management in maintaining the consistency in supports and services to the individuals as well as assisting in scheduling according to the plan of care for individuals served. The Administrative Coordinator will assist with training, following-up, and coaching of direct support professionals. In this role we will also provide direct care supports to individuals as needed as well as the potential to provide other responsibilities related to direct support of individuals.
